Galvanic Protection and Sacrificial Anodes
Zinc protects steel. This is called galvanic protection. Zinc reacts more easily than steel. Zinc and steel touch. They are in moisture. Zinc gives its electrons to steel. This stops steel from rusting. Zinc rusts instead of steel. It saves the steel. This lasts as long as zinc is there.
Barrier Effect and Zinc Oxide Formation
Zinc also makes a strong wall. The zinc coating covers the steel. It keeps out oxygen and water. Zinc reacts with air and moisture. It forms zinc oxide. This zinc oxide then changes. It becomes zinc hydroxide. Then it becomes zinc carbonate. These are very strong. They make a tough film. This film blocks moisture and oxygen. It stops them from reaching the steel. Hot-Dip Galvanizing and Electrogalvanizing
Hot-dip galvanizing is a common way. Workers dip steel into hot zinc. The zinc sticks to the steel. This makes a thick, strong layer. This layer keeps steel safe for many years. Electrogalvanizing uses power. It puts a thin zinc layer on steel. This way makes a very smooth finish. It is good for parts needing exact sizes.
Zinc-Rich Paints and Thermal Spray
Zinc-rich paints also protect steel. These paints have much zinc dust. When put on, the zinc protects the steel. It acts like a helper. Thermal spray melts zinc wire. It then sprays hot zinc onto steel. This makes a strong, safe coating. It is good for big things or fixes.

Getting the Surface Ready
Making the surface ready is key for any coat. The steel must be clean. It must be free of dirt. Workers take off oil, grease, and old paint. Blasting often cleans and roughens the surface. This helps the zinc stick well. Good prep makes the coat bond strong. It helps it last longer.

How to Care for It Later
Zinc-coated steel needs simple care. Check the steel often. Maybe every 6-12 months. Look for damage or wear. White rust can show up. These are usually harmless zinc spots. Clean the surface with mild soap and water. Do not use strong cleaners. Fix any damaged spots fast. This keeps the protection going. This care makes the coating last longer.
